#d6b59c basic color information

#d6b59c

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#d6b59c has decimal index of: 14071196, is composed of 83.9% red, 71% green and 61.2% blue. #d6b59c in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 15.4% magenta, 27.1% yellow and 16.1% black.
#cccc99 is the closest web-safe color to #d6b59c.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
